A CANNABIS grow has been found in a Westcliff home as a man is arrested on suspicion of immigration offences.
Essex Police attended an address in St George’s Park Avenue, Westcliff, at 8:55am on Friday.
They attended in connection with an unrelated matter when they became aware of a cannabis grow inside the property.
A 24-year-old man was arrested at the address on suspicion of production of cannabis and immigration offences.
A spokesman for Essex Police said: “He has since been handed over to the immigration services.
“The cannabis cultivation and equipment were dismantled, and enquiries are ongoing.”
